Howdens Joinery is recruiting an Electrical Engineer to join our team based at Howdens Worksurfaces, our solid surface production facility in Normanton, Wakefield. This role will support proactive/preventative maintenance of our manufacturing equipment, services, utilities, and improvement projects and provide support to reactive breakdown maintenance as required.
The ideal candidate could have either completed an engineering apprenticeship or have relevant engineering qualifications with proven manufacturing or industrial experience. Additionally, a good understanding of manufacturing processes within an FMCG environment.
Pay rate: £43,807.40 per annum + shift allowance + monthly production bonus
Shift pattern: 3-week rolling shift pattern, days and nights. Every Saturday off. For each three-week block, 11 days in work, 10 days off

What would you be doing as an Electrical Engineer:
- Proactive and preventative maintenance
- Reactive breakdown maintenance
- Continual improvement projects
- Ownership and development of specific production line maintenance
- Supporting and engaging with lean manufacturing
Key skills and experience required for the Electrical Engineer:
- Experience in using CNC machinery
- Edge polishers
- Extraction plants
- PUWER experience would be desirable
- Knowledge and experience of Siemens s7 PLC, PLC, Pilz Safety PLC, and PLC would be desirable
- Fault finding, root-cause analysis and corrective actions
- Experience of computerised maintenance management systems
- NVQ Level 3 essential
About Howdens:
Howdens Joinery is the UK’s number one trade kitchen supplier providing thousands of products across kitchens, joinery, and hardware. We have over 800 depots throughout the UK and Europe - making us the first choice for more than 460,000 loyal trade professionals. Last year our sales reached circa 2.3bn, and we have an ambitious growth agenda.
